10 broke the rules

In one of their promos they just ran where viewers call in to say how nice 10′s coverage of Jeanne was, they played a call from someone who says “I’m an avid WSVN viewer but I find myself glued to WPLG’s coverage….” Bad bad bad they should know better the golden rule of TV – you’re not supposed to mention other stations, other stations don’t exist, you’re THE only one and everything you do and say is like there’s nobody else to get the same info from. Period.

Jacquie Sosa leaving 10

For WKMG a.k.a Local 6 the Orlando CBS affiliate. She’ll be anchoring their weekdays morning newscast starting October 18th

Weathermen fatigue

Bill Kamal, at WSVN-Fox 7, worked 145 hours in eight consecutive days for Frances and went on the air more than 300 times.

Roof nearly kills CBS4 photog

CBS4 photographer was nearly killed while sleeping in his hotel room while sationed with Shamari Stone and Art Barron in Sebastian, Florida.
The roof was ripped off the building while he was in bed taking a nap and luckily escaped with no injuries other than being a little shaken up
